搭建一个简单的表单服务器需要以下几个步骤:
1、准备环境
安装Node.js
安装Express框架
创建项目文件夹
初始化项目
2、编写代码
编写主程序
编写路由
编写表单处理逻辑
3、运行服务器
启动服务器
测试表单提交
下面是详细的操作步骤:
1. 准备环境
1.1 安装Node.js
访问Node.js官网(https://nodejs.org/)下载并安装适合你操作系统的Node.js版本。
1.2 安装Express框架
打开命令行工具,输入以下命令安装Express框架:
npm install express g
1.3 创建项目文件夹
在合适的位置创建一个文件夹,例如formserver
,并进入该文件夹:
mkdir formserver cd formserver
1.4 初始化项目
在项目文件夹中,使用以下命令初始化项目:
npm init y
这将生成一个package.json
文件,用于管理项目的依赖和配置。
2. 编写代码
2.1 编写主程序
在项目文件夹中,创建一个名为app.js
的文件,并输入以下代码:
const express = require('express');
const app = express();
const port = 3000;
app.use(express.urlencoded({ extended: true }));
app.use(express.json());
// 路由
app.get('/', (req, res) => {
res.sendFile(__dirname + '/index.html');
});
app.post('/submit', (req, res) => {
// 处理表单数据
});
// 启动服务器
app.listen(port, () => {
console.log(Server is running at http://localhost:${port}
);
});
2.2 编写路由
在app.js
文件中,我们已经定义了两个路由:一个是根路由,用于显示表单页面;另一个是/submit
路由,用于处理表单提交的数据。
2.3 编写表单处理逻辑
在app.post
回调函数中,你可以根据需要处理表单数据,你可以将数据存储到数据库或发送邮件通知。
3. 运行服务器
3.1 启动服务器
在命令行工具中,切换到项目文件夹,然后输入以下命令启动服务器:
node app.js
3.2 测试表单提交
在浏览器中访问http://localhost:3000
,填写表单并提交,你应该能在控制台看到提交的数据。
原创文章,作者:酷盾叔,如若转载,请注明出处:https://www.kdun.com/ask/389898.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复